2018 Honda HR-V — MOT failures & pass rate
32,160 MOT tests on the 2018 Honda HR-V are in this dataset, and 94.3% of them passed. Small SUVs of a similar age fail 9.9% of the time, so this is 4.2pp better than the group it competes with. Failures cluster in tyres, visibility and brakes.
What the MOT record shows
No single area dominates — tyres (3.0%) and visibility (3.0%) are close, so failures are spread across several systems rather than one weak point.
At component level the recurring items are wipers, tread depth and brake pads — wipers alone was recorded 907 times.
Condition tracks the odometer closely. Failures run at 3.4% in the 0-30k band and 13.5% in the 120-150k band, a 10.1-point spread — more than double.
The petrol cars hold up better: 5.2% fail against 7.3% for diesel, a 2.1-point gap across 32,155 tests.
Tyres is the most common advisory, noted on 19.8% of tests — work that passed today but is likely due soon.
The trend is worsening — 3.9% of tests failed in 2021 against 7.5% in 2025, the usual pattern as a fleet ages.

What to check before buying a 2018 HR-V
The failure pattern for this year is specific enough to inspect against: tyres accounted for 3.0% of tests. Start there.
- Tyres (3.0% of tests): Usually a quick, known-cost fix, but check tread, age and uneven wear (which can hint at alignment or suspension issues). Typical repair: £50–£120 per tyre.
- Visibility (3.0% of tests): Wipers, washers, mirrors and screen damage — usually inexpensive, but check for chips in the driver's line of sight. Typical repair: £15–£150.
- Brakes (1.7% of tests): Pads/discs are routine wear; binding, imbalance or corroded pipes are more serious — test for pulling under braking. Typical repair: £100–£350 per axle.
Repair costs are rough UK ballpark ranges to set expectations, not quotes — actual prices vary widely by car, parts and garage.
